I agree with Keith Barber about the dangers and hazards encountered on the street through Llanbedr. To add to this, there is the awful congestion in holiday periods.

I prefer to call the bypass a relief road or skirting route, as a bypass to me is big and wide, i.e Y Felinheli. Such a road would also reduce fumes, noise, excess weight on the ancient bridge and allow visitors a more pleasant experience. The so-called bypass has been pegged out twice before since 1960, so it is nothing new.
